I have no doubt that you are correct in this statement - YMMV after all.
Some of the DBus & HAL issues are probably configuration issues. But, without good documentation and with no GUI configuration for it in Control Center, if it doesn't work there is little that a user can do:
http://home.earthlink.net/~tyrerj/kde/DBus00.png
This isn't exactly a user friendly error message is it?
XML is making it harder to fix such issues by editing configuration files by hand. As we go to more and more complicated underlying technologies we must have GUI configuration available for them.
Other problems only occur with specific configurations.
http://bugs.kde.org/show_bug.cgi?id=128552
This is still reported with SuSE 10.0. It can be fixed in you build from source by using an older version of one file.
And the kicker child panel vs. icon issue only occurs with child panels -- especially if you have autohide child panels. I think that it is only the autohide child panels that cause the DeskTop icons to get rearranged.
Distros may have fixed some of these issues, but should we rely on distros to fix our bugs?
